Hydrangea serrata 'Tuff Stuff'  #28672. 

New hardy, Re-blooming Hydrangea. Provides months of blooming enjoyment. Extremely interesting reddish-pink lacecap flowers.  Creates masses of color from early summer until frost.    Once your Tuff Stuff has been planted into the ground, it will fill out & become a denser shrub. 

The semi-double to double florets begin with creamy coloration in the center before maturing to intense pink. Acidity in soil can shift the color from pink to blue. Tolerates Full Sun IF consistent moisture is provided.

PRUNING: Dead-head spent flowers only, just after blooming is finished for the year. Blooms occur on new & old wood. Also, Prune weak or winter damaged stems in early Spring. Native to Japan - referred to as 'the Tea of Heaven' 

BEFORE PLANTING: Keep in mind how big the shrub will be at maturity. Space your shrub away from your home a little over 1/2 the spread length. For instance: if your mature spread is 6' then plant it (at least) 4' from the base of your home.

Ornamental Characteristics
Category Flowering Shrub
Foliage Type Deciduous
Height 2 - 3'
Spread 2 - 3'
Shape Mounding
Primary Foliage Color Green
Seasonal Foliage Color Sheds its leaves during colder months
Flowering Season Summer through Frost (Re-bloomer)
Flower Color Reddish-Pink (Lacecap)
Specimen Quality Yes
Environmental Characteristics
Growth Rate Moderate
Sun Preferences Partial Shade or Full Sun
Water Preferences Moist: Prepare planting area for adequate drainage. Poor drainage results in root rot. 
Cold Hardiness Zone 5 - 9
